Israel’s military has confirmed that it launched a mortar shell into a residential area of the Gaza Strip on March 6, 2024, resulting in injuries to at least ten civilians. This incident raises serious concerns about the stability of the ongoing ceasefire between Israel and Hamas, which has been in effect for several months.

According to the Palestinian Health Ministry, the shelling occurred in a densely populated neighborhood, where civilians were going about their daily routines. Eyewitness accounts describe a chaotic scene, with local residents rushing to assist the wounded. Among the injured were women and children, highlighting the human cost of military actions in the region.

The Israel Defense Forces (IDF) stated that they are currently conducting an investigation into the circumstances surrounding the attack. While the military has not disclosed the specific reasons for targeting the residential area, they emphasized that their operations are aimed at maintaining security and responding to potential threats.
